Intel joins Elon Musk Terafab AI chip project for robotics and data-center compute
Intel joined the Terafab AI chip project, linking advanced semiconductor manufacturing with robotics and data-center compute demand.
Why it matters
The project links advanced chip manufacturing to robotics-scale AI compute demand across Tesla, SpaceX and data-center ambitions.

Evidence notes
- Intel said it would join the Terafab AI chip complex project involving Tesla and SpaceX.
- Reuters reported the project is aimed at processors for robotics and AI-powered data-center ambitions.
